Things my mother taught me:

* Only buy it if you love it
* If you think you love it, leave it and continue shopping. You might find something you love even more....and if you don't, then you've had time to think about the original item. Do you still love it? Is it worth the money?

Also, I always seem to 'own' things while in the store and end up putting them back. I've had a £20 gift voucher for a home store for months now and I can't seem to spend it. I want to make sure I get something really great (or something that's actually needed). The sales people must think I'm crazy because I keep coming in, carrying throw pillows around, then putting them back and leaving without buying anything.
